Understanding FSBO: The Pros and Cons

Selling your home as a For Sale By Owner (FSBO) might seem appealing due to the potential savings on commission fees. However, it comes with its own set of challenges:

  • Cost Savings: You save on Realtor commissions, typically around 5-6% of the sale price.
  • Control: You have complete control over the sale process, including setting the price and negotiating directly with buyers.
  • Challenges: Without expert guidance, pricing your home correctly can be difficult. Mispricing can lead to prolonged market times or undervaluing your property.
  • Exposure: FSBO listings often receive less exposure, as they might not be listed on popular real estate platforms.

While FSBO can work, especially if you have real estate experience, the lack of professional support can make it a daunting task.

Comparing Financial Outcomes: FSBO vs Realtor

When it comes to financial outcomes, the choice between FSBO and using a Realtor can significantly impact your bottom line:

  • Initial Costs: FSBO might save you on commission fees, but potential pricing errors or extended market time could cost more in the long run.
  • Final Sale Price: Realtors often secure higher sale prices through their expertise in marketing and negotiation, offsetting commission costs.
  • Hidden Costs: Consider marketing expenses, time spent, and potential legal issues when selling FSBO.

In many cases, the higher sale price achieved by a Realtor can lead to greater net profits, even after commissions.
